16:00 - 16:45 Nick Mitchell Employee Performance "Achieving Maximum Performance Despite The Recession"
For most of us, labour costs are the single biggest line in the P&L account; getting the maximum from our most costly resource is mission-critical. Employee engagement - the individual's emotional attachment to their job and the company - is closely correlated with organisational performance and is the No. 1 issue facing employers today. However, according to the Gallup research organisation, the UK generally has amongst the lowest employee engagement metrics in the Western world; less than a quarter of UK employees feel highly engaged with their job and their employer. Attend this lively seminar to find out how employee engagement can impact on customer service and the bottom line? What factors cause today's employees to go the extra mile? How can you ensure that your people stay highly-engaged and highly-productive?
